Etude House P501 Lunatic Purple


I've had this one for so long I had to shake, shake, shake, shake to get it thoroughly mixed. 
Bit of a satin finish and not quite perfectly self leveling. Very  nice, though.
Like my Etude House polishes, they deliver.
Perfectly gorgeous purple.
Purchased on eBay some time ago.




Jordana Silky Purple


A saturated dusty purple that pushes into the pastel realm. Excellent formula.

L.A. Colors Amethyst


This is one that I thought I'd swatched before, but in looking back don't think I did. At least, if I did I buried it in another layering thing. Hmm.
Healthy dose of glass fleck in a dense purple jelly base. It has that purple blue shift in the glass fleck, which I love a lot.
Found in a multi-pack at Ross or perhaps the Dollar Tree, I can't recall which! This also does double duty as a layering polish, but also builds to a good coverage. Nice!

OPI Lincoln Park After Midnight


This is an old polish in my collection. Bought it a long time ago but can NOT recall where!
Trifle loosey-goosey. Very dark. As you can see by my index finger, it goes into the realm of black with very little effort.
It's a rich, deep purple that truly reminds me of eggplant, a color that is tossed around with easy, but doesn't always fit.
If you love purple, don't have a dupe, this one is wall to wall purple darkness.

China Glaze Anklets of Amethyst


A reddened purple glass fleck that is able to double duty as a stand alone polish - it builds - or a layering polish. Shows a strong blue shimmer.
Here it is alone, three coats.Easy to use, nice tight little formulation.
Double duty polishes are always a win.
I purchased this one through Transdesign/Nail Supplies.
From a collection that came out in 2006 We Adorn You collection.
